NGC 3403
 
NGC 3403 is a spiral galaxy located in the constellation of Draco. The NGC is a catalog of 7,840 nebulae, star clusters, and galaxies. Here are the key stats on NGC 3403:
| NGC: | NGC 3403 | 
| Type: | galaxy | 
| Galaxy type: | spiral | 
| Galaxy morph class: | Sbc | 
| Constellation: | Draco | 
| Surface brightness: | 23.2 mag/arcsec2 | 
| B-mag (blue): | 13.0 | 
| J-mag (IR): | 10.7 | 
| H-mag (IR): | |
| K-mag (IR): | 9.94 | 
| Right Ascension: | 10:53:54.86 | 
| Declination: | 73:41:25.30 | 
| Major axis: | 2.78 ' | 
| Minor axis: | 1.04 ' | 
| Angle (major axis): | 73° | 
| Radial velocity: | 1253 km/s | 
| Redshift: | 0.00419 | 
Right Ascension (RA) units = HH:MM:SS.SS
Declination (Dec) units = DD:MM:SS.SS
